    Default Tools of the Trade Project

    A little back story.....I am a bodyman by trade (collision repair tech) and for a few years, I have been kicking around the idea of showcasing the collision repair industry (from the standpoint of an average bodyman from an average American body shop) with a photo project. Recently, I was looking to create an image for my Facebook 365 project, and was this project was kickstarted with the creation of "Tools of the Trade". It is the first official image, and the ball has started rolling!

    I decided to create a dedicated thread to this project because I do not stick solely to B/W or color. I create the image in a manner that the subject dictates to me.
